Output fb5ff6dde2351b220faaa55294e5546b92418242c3ab6d4e7db050ed64e2c4ea:2

value
25597402
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e028fe1a08756926eb821168345a2e48df9a6d4 OP_EQUAL
address
MC6SPGVA5N4UDQ91zqVjd1iGYpNMczhVLZ
transaction
fb5ff6dde2351b220faaa55294e5546b92418242c3ab6d4e7db050ed64e2c4ea
spent
true